"A rich version, whose fleshy texture envelops cherry, plum, licorice, earth and mint flavors. Balanced, with civilized tannins and a lingering finish that echoes the plum and spice flavors, adding a mineral element."

93 Points - Wine Spectator, December 2021

Giovanni Rosso

Azienda Agricola Giovanni Rosso is a family-owned estate spanning 12 hectares and situated in Serralunga d'Alba, on the eastern side of the Barolo region. The family has possessed these vineyards since the late 19th century, but they only began producing wines under their own label in 1995.

Talented winemaker Davide Rosso leads the operation. He gained valuable experience in Burgundy, working with renowned estates like Domaine Jean Grivot and Denis Mortet. Davide embraces a refreshingly natural approach to both the vineyard and the winery. Although the vineyards aren't officially certified, they are managed organically without the use of pesticides or herbicides. These vineyards encompass several unique terroirs, including the limestone-rich La Serra and the clay-rich Cerreta.

Traditional winemaking methods are employed to bring out the finest characteristics of these terroirs. Fermentation occurs with natural, wild yeasts, taking place in cement tanks without temperature control. The aging process takes place in large French oak barrels, each holding 5,000 liters, a departure from the traditional Slavonian oak.

While Azienda Agricola Giovanni Rosso may not be as widely recognized as some Barolo estates, it adheres to a traditional winemaking style that allows the true essence of the Nebbiolo grape and the specific terroir to shine. Their more affordable Serralunga bottling is a blend of grapes from five separate crus, vinified individually and then skillfully combined to create a unique expression of the region.
